    171 - Excel Sheet Column Number\. Easy Given a string `columnTitle` that represents the column title as appear in an Excel sheet, return _its corresponding column number_. For example: A -> 1 B -> 2 C -> 3 ... Z -> 26 AA -> 27 AB -> 28 ... **Example 1:** **Input:** columnTitle = "A" **Output:** 1 **Example 2:** **Input:** columnTitle = "AB" **Output:** 28 **Example 3:** **Input:** columnTitle = "ZY" **Output:** 701 **Example 4:** **Input:** columnTitle = "FXSHRXW" **Output:** 2147483647 **Constraints:** * `1 <= columnTitle.length <= 7` * `columnTitle` consists only of uppercase English letters. * `columnTitle` is in the range `["A", "FXSHRXW"]`.
